Waldorf Astoria New York Unveils Restored Grand Ballroom and Event Spaces
Waldorf Astoria New York has opened its restored Grand Ballroom and heritage event spaces as part of its reopening season. The return of these venues adds to the hotel’s reconfigured guest rooms, suites, and dining outlets, marking the next stage in its phased comeback on Park Avenue.
The property has been part of New York’s cultural and social life for over a century, hosting events such as the first Tony Awards, early Met Galas, and the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ame Induction Ceremony. The restoration brings back the Grand Ballroom, Silver Corridor, Astor Salon, Basildon Room, and Jade Room, combining preserved Art Deco details with updated infrastructure and technology.

The Grand Ballroom has been refurbished with new lighting, audio-visual systems, and rigging, while preserving its original design elements, including the decorative ceiling medallion. The Basildon Room, Silver Corridor, Jade Room, and Astor Salon have also been restored, each maintaining its historic character with updated systems to support events.

The hotel now offers 43,000 square feet of event space across 14 rooms. Additional amenities for events include a dedicated coat check, private entrance with elevators, on-site production support, and a new 10th-floor terrace for smaller gatherings.

Guest accommodations include 375 rooms and suites, designed with layouts resembling private apartments. Five speciality suites will be available later this year. The property also introduces the Guerlain Wellness Spa, opening in fall 2025, with treatment rooms, a fitness centre, and retail boutiques.
Dining options include Peacock Alley, Lex Yard led by Chef Michael Anthony, and Yoshoku with a Japanese-inspired tasting menu by Chef Ry Nitzkowski.

Above the hotel, the Waldorf Astoria Residences New York feature 372 condominium homes with private residential amenities. The property is located at 301 Park Avenue, New York, NY 10022.
